Bombardier Global 6000

The Bombardier Global 6000 is a large, ultra-long-range business jet known for a three-zone cabin, substantial baggage capacity and dependable intercontinental capability. It is best suited to buyers who need long missions, passenger comfort and mature worldwide support.

Performance
Maximum range5,560 nm
Max operating speed340 KIAS
Service ceiling51,000 ft
FAA landing distance2,243 ft
Cabin
Typical passengers13
Typical crew4
Cabin length519 in
Cabin width93 in
Cabin height75 in
Cabin volume2,002 cu ft
Baggage volume195 cu ft
Weights & Power
Max takeoff weight99,500 lbs
Thrust per engine14,750 lbf
Engines2
Engine modelRolls-Royce Deutschland BR710A2-20
Exterior length99.4 ft
Wingspan94 ft

Model overview

About the Bombardier Global 6000

With a maximum-range profile of 5,560 nautical miles, a 6-foot-3-inch-high cabin and nearly 2,000 cubic feet of cabin volume, the Global 6000 is built around long-duration travel. Typical configurations separate conference, dining, lounge and rest functions, while the baggage compartment remains accessible in flight.

The original business-jet production run transitioned to the Global 6500 in 2019. The Global 6000 continues to occupy an important pre-owned position: it delivers established large-cabin capability and Global Vision flight-deck technology without the acquisition cost of the latest generation.

Planning lens

Ownership considerations

BR710 engine-program enrollment, APU coverage and the timing of large scheduled inspections are central valuation items. Review cabin-system obsolescence, connectivity and refurbishment scope alongside the mechanical records.

Some late or special-mission airframes may not match standard business-jet configurations. Confirm completion history, operating weights, modifications and supportability for the exact serial number under consideration.

Category context

How it compares

The Global 6000 provides more cabin length and range than the Global 5000. The Global 6500 succeeds it with Rolls-Royce Pearl engines, aerodynamic refinements and a newer cabin, while the 6000 may offer a more accessible entry point into the same mission class.
